I'm sure that we'll adjust the implementation over time, but this at least discerns between an apple silicon bare metal machine and a tart VM.
I haven't named the system feature after a specific technology except "apple", because the way this is checked does not seem specific to hvf or avf, as far as I know.
Motivation
VMs often don't support nested virtualization. When macOS itself is virtualized, most likely it does not support hardware virtualization for its guests.
